rhpot1991 (rhpot1991) wrote :

I have this same issue on my Dell XPS 13 ultrabook with Intel HD 4000 graphics. I believe that the 3.8.0-19 kernel is causing the issue, if I boot to a previously installed kernel everything works fine. Using the 3.8.0-19 kernel I get nothing on the laptop screen, if I plug something into the display port I will get a X session there. Using the function key to switch between displays does not result in anything being displayed on the laptop screen.
